General Info:

More information about Firefox OS (B2G) is available here and here. So... I saw this and couldn't resist having a little sneaky play around with it. This is NOT a daily driver. This is NOT stable. It's pre-alpha. If you want something to use as a phone, this isn't it. If you just want to use your phone as a phone, you need android rom.

With that aside, and with the clear understanding that while this won't brick your phone, it's nothing to do with me if it did for some reason, or likewise if your cat (or other cute pet) suffers a painful death as a result of flashing this. At your own risk, like everything else here on XDA-Developers!

So without further ado, WTF is this? Well, it's a project from Mozilla (the lovely people behind the Firefox browser). I won't go into details, suffice to say I suggest you read a lot over at their wiki - start off at https://wiki.mozilla.org/B2G and work your way through the pages.


These builds can only be installed with CWM!!!

Instructions for installing the first time :

Wipe data/factory reset
Format system
Install data.zip
Install system.zip


Upgrade Instruction:

Format system
Install system.zip

Build 6:
-Update code base
-Some changes in kernel
-A new method of installing data

Build 5:
-Update code base. This month guys from mozilla have done a lot work on creating your own font and acceleration drawing graphics.

Build 4:
-Update code base
-Volume keys used as a menu button
-A new method of installing firmware via recovery
-Use ftp server for firmware. Thank you so much for this, [B][I][U]ancdix[/U][/I][/B]
-Small code cleanup
-Fix some small bugs

Build 3 did not laid out in public.

Build 2:
-Update code base
-Support flash firmware via recovery
-Increased performance

Build 1:
- Initial release
